Keywords: | injection molding, additive manufacturing, rapid tooling, Stereolithography | Issue Date: | сеп-2024 | Publisher: | Faculty of Technical Sciences DEPARTMENT OF PRODUCTION ENGINEERING 21000 NOVI SAD, Trg Dositeja Obradovica 6 SERBIA | Conference: | MMA 2024 – FLEXIBLE TECHNOLOGIES | Abstract: | This paper provides a comprehensive overview of the application of Stereolithography (SLA) in the additive manufacturing of mold inserts. It explores the advantages and limitations of using the SLA technology for producing high-precision, intricate mold inserts compared to traditional manufacturing methods. Key benefits such as reduced lead times, cost-effectiveness for small production runs, and enhanced design flexibility are discussed. The paper also addresses the challenges related to material properties, thermal stability, and durability of SLA-produced inserts. Additionally, advancements in SLA materials and post-processing techniques are reviewed to showcase improvements in mechanical and thermal properties. The findings underscore the potential of SLA technology to revolutionize mold manufacturing, offering significant benefits in rapid prototyping and small to medium-scale production environments. | URI: | http://hdl.handle.net/20.500.12188/31427 | DOI: | 10.24867/mma-2024-08-004 |
